Journey to Un'Goro Pack Distribution is Working as Intended, Says Blizzard

Blizzard has addressed complaints that Journey to Un'Goro packs are distributing an abnormally high-altitude number of duplicate cards.

"We have seen a number of posts from our community today regarding Journeying to Un'Goro packs and the possibility that they might be distributing an abnormally high amount of double cards," wrote community manager Daxxarri in a forum post.

"We want to assure everyone that we have looked into this concern and have found that Journey to Un'Goro board statistical distribution is working by rights, some at a per card and per rarity basis, and is consistent with previous Hearthstone releases."
